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a coating booth having a relatively simple structure, being not noisy and capable of excellently collecting coating mist sprayed and released from a spray coating gun to prevent the adverse effect on the coated surface of a material to be coated and the deterioration of an ambient environment. SOLUTION: The coating booth is provided with a booth main body 1 having an opening part in the front, an exhaust blower 11 for sucking air in the booth main body 1 and a filter 9 and the coating is performed by spraying a coating material from the spray coating gun 15 toward the material to be coated, which is arranged in the booth main body 1. A cylindrical curved surface frame part 3 with the front face having a cylindrical swelled curved surface is provided in the front peripheral part of the hood part 2 provided in the front part of the booth main body 1 and the inside of the cylindrical swelled curved surface of the cylindrical curved frame part 3 is continuously formed on the inside wall surface of the hood part 2 smoothly.

2. Description of the Related Art A dry baffle type painting booth is generally known as this type of painting booth. This baffle-type painting booth, as shown in FIGS.
A baffle plate 31 as a first filter is erected in the interior of the box-shaped booth main body 30, and a second filter 33 is provided behind the baffle plate 31. An exhaust chamber 34 is formed behind the second filter 33.

Further, an exhaust blower 3 is provided above the exhaust chamber 34.
5 is attached, and by the exhaust operation of the exhaust blower 35,
The air in the booth main body 30 is exhausted through the exhaust chamber 34, the baffle plate 31, and the second filter 33. The workpiece W to be painted is placed in the booth main body 30 having an open front, a spray painting gun 36 is placed in front of the body W, and paint is sprayed from the spray painting gun 36 to perform painting. Mist sprayed from the spray coating gun 36 and radiated into the booth body 30 (unnecessary paint that does not adhere to the object to be coated)
Is sucked through the baffle plate (first filter) 31 and the second filter 33 to collect the coating mist and prevent the coating mist from scattering.

However, in this type of conventional baffle-type painting booth, a baffle plate 31 is erected at a relatively close position in the booth where the workpiece W is arranged.
In order to suck the air in the booth through the baffle plate 31 (first filter) and the second filter 33 having a large area, the paint is sprayed into the booth by the spray coating gun from the front toward the work W in the booth. 9 and FIG. 1
As shown at 0, the spray gas hits the baffle plate, causing air to rewind at the front surface of the baffle plate 31 or the dried paint adhered to the baffle plate 31 to be peeled off and wound up by the rewind airflow. For this reason, the unnecessary paint that has not adhered to the object to be coated re-adheres to the surface of the object to be coated W due to the rewinding airflow, thereby deteriorating the coating quality or causing the dust of the dry paint to be blown up to cause the object to be coated W to be coated. There was a problem that it adhered to the surface and caused poor coating.

[0005] Further, since the front edge of the booth main body of this type of conventional coating booth is formed in the shape of a cut end of a plate, an airflow flowing into the booth from the outside flows off the wall surface. For this reason, the air flow separated at the peripheral edge in the booth main body is contracted, and the flow rate and the flow velocity of the air flow flowing around the object to be coated are increased.

[0006] When a paint is sprayed onto a workpiece from a spray paint gun, the flow velocity of the airflow flowing around the paint is naturally as small as possible, while the adhesion of the spray paint is good. As described above, in the conventional baffle-type painting booth, the airflow flows so as to gather in the center, and the flow rate and the flow velocity of the airflow flowing around the object to be coated increase, so that the adhesion of the spray paint deteriorates. was there. Therefore, the operation is performed by reducing the rotation speed (exhaust flow velocity) of the exhaust blower as much as possible. However, in this case, the dispersed paint mist is difficult to be sucked and captured by the filter, and as a result, the paint mist stays in the booth. There has been a problem that it scatters around or falls to the floor, thereby deteriorating the surrounding working environment.

On the other hand, a Venturi booth and an oil circulation booth are known as other conventional painting booths. The former booth is provided with a swirl chamber, and the exhaust swirl is generated in the swirl chamber. The structure is such that the air and the coating mist are separated by the swirl, and the separated coating mist is collected in the water tank. However, there is a problem that a loud noise is generated when the swirl is generated. Further, the latter oil-circulating booth requires a device for sending oil to the upper part, which complicates the structure and increases the manufacturing cost.
There was a problem that oil management was difficult, and maintenance and inspection required much labor and cost.

In the coating booth having such a configuration, the object to be coated is placed in the booth body, and the object to be coated in the booth body is sprayed from the front with a spray coating gun to perform the painting. By operating the blower, the air in the booth body is exhausted through the filter. At this time, the airflow that enters the booth body from the opening at the front of the hood section smoothly flows in along the bulging cylindrical curved surface on the front surface of the cylindrical curved frame section, and thus flows along the inner wall of the booth body. The flow of air flows well without being separated, and an external air flow uniformly flows into the booth body from the entire opening of the hood.

Therefore, since the air flow does not concentrate around the object to be coated in the central portion, the air flow stays at the peripheral portion in the booth main body, and the air does not rewind, the coating to be performed as in the prior art is not performed. Unnecessary paint mist that has passed without adhering to the object can be satisfactorily applied without being re-adhered to the object by the rewinding airflow. In addition, since the air flow in the booth main body smoothly flows through both the central portion and the peripheral portion and is exhausted, it is not necessary to increase the air flow speed (rotational speed of the exhaust blower) so much, and it can be kept low. It is possible to prevent dust and the like from getting outside into the booth room, thereby preventing dust from adhering to the object to be coated.
